Swiss Post Embraces Open Systems to Bolster Cybersecurity

Swiss Post, a well-known conglomerate based in Bern, Switzerland, has made a strategic decision to acquire Open Systems, a secure access service edge (SASE) stalwart located in Zurich. The primary goal of this acquisition is to enhance secure communications and data protection for both public authorities and private companies in Switzerland.

The acquisition of Open Systems by Swiss Post is seen as a significant move to provide cutting-edge network and security management solutions at a global scale. Open Systems, which has been majority-owned by private equity firm EQT since 2017, recently split its managed detection and response business into a separate entity called Ontinue. This separation allowed Open Systems to focus more on its core SASE business.

Nicole Burth, the CEO of Swiss Post Communications Services, expressed enthusiasm about the acquisition, stating that Open Systems complements their existing cybersecurity offerings and aligns well with their strategy of bringing enhanced cybersecurity solutions to Swiss customers. The unique cloud security solutions provided by Open Systems are expected to make business networks and communications more secure and efficient.

Founded in 1990, Open Systems boasts a workforce of over 260 employees and acquired Swiss data science, AI, cloud, and cyber services provider Sqooba in January 2020. The company’s successful track record, coupled with its expertise in network and cybersecurity solutions, made it an attractive target for Swiss Post. The deal is pending approval from the German Competition Authority due to Open Systems’ operations in Germany and is anticipated to be finalized in the fall.

Daniel Neuhaus, the CEO of Open Systems, expressed confidence in the partnership with Swiss Post, emphasizing their shared values of trust, reliability, security, and customer focus. The acquisition is expected to enhance Swiss Post’s digital security services and enable the implementation of secure communications platforms for both public and private entities.

The specialized network and cybersecurity solutions offered by Open Systems, particularly its SASE platform, will play a crucial role in safeguarding the digital communications networks of Swiss Post’s clients. This partnership is viewed as a strategic step towards reinforcing the digital security landscape in Switzerland.

Under EQT’s ownership, Open Systems experienced substantial growth, doubling its sales and tripling its EBITDA. The company transitioned from being a managed security service provider to focusing more on network transformation and cloud-based solutions. Open Systems’ SASE platform, known for seamless network and security integration, has been instrumental in protecting the data of organizations across more than 180 countries.

Analysts have praised Open Systems for its innovative technologies and solutions. The company was recognized as the highest-rated vendor in the Forrester Wave for zero trust edge service providers. Despite receiving accolades for its service orchestration and incident resolution capabilities, Open Systems was advised to improve areas related to integration, cloud access, and experience assurance.

As the acquisition process progresses, Swiss Post and Open Systems are optimistic about the synergies that will result from their collaboration. The strategic alignment of their expertise and capabilities is expected to bring about enhanced cybersecurity solutions for businesses and organizations in Switzerland and beyond.
